Fedora 21: Bootvorgang beschleunigen

Bitte beachtet auch die Anmerkungen zu den HowTos!

Seit Fedora 21 wird bei jedem Systemstart der Service mandb gestartet, welcher die Handbuchseiten neu cached und indiziert, was den Bootvorgang entsprechend verlängert.

Wer keine Notwendigkeit darin sieht, das mandb bei jedem Systemstart ausgeführt wird, kann den Aufruf von mandb einfach wie folgt in einen Cronjob auslagern.

Zuerst wird der mandb Service mittels

su -c'systemctl disable mandb'

deaktiviert.

Anschließend wird unter /etc/cron.daily ein Cronjob für mandb angelegt

su -
nano /etc/cron.daily/mandb
chmod a+x /etc/cron.daily/mandb

Das Cronjob-Script sieht dabei wie folgt aus:

#!/bin/sh

/usr/bin/mandb —quiet
EXITVALUE=$?
if [ $EXITVALUE != 0 ]; then
  /usr/bin/logger -t mandb “ALERT exited abnormally with [$EXITVALUE]”
fi
exit 0

Ab dem nächsten (Neu)Start sollte das System spürbar schneller booten.

Danke an Jon Kent, welcher diesen Tip ursprünglich in seinem Blog gepostet hat.

Von Heiko

Gründer, Admin und Hauptautor von Fedora-Blog.de. Benutzt Fedora seit Core 4, hat nach Core 6 aber bis zum Release von Fedora 12 einen Abstecher zu CentOS gemacht, ist inzwischen aber wieder zu Fedora zurückgekehrt und plant auch nicht, daran in naher Zukunft etwas zu ändern.